Output 5e52056b143b03d5325b30c79b51b47ae7d47bdd34835b29bb452ef4650a52d1:2

value
128658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b5fffeb4efaee54f5b6a1f2cb3651a27d326722 OP_EQUAL
address
3BUmEF97coPZSZq8z3G8hKjEM8xPVXrY8Q
transaction
5e52056b143b03d5325b30c79b51b47ae7d47bdd34835b29bb452ef4650a52d1
confirmations
73115
spent
true